What are the major components of the current account in the balance of payments? How is the current account balance determined?

Current Account

Part of a nation's balance of payments encompassing the trade balance, net primary income, and net secondary income components.

Balance of Payments

A comprehensive summary of a country's economic transactions with the rest of the world over a specific time period, including trade, services, and financial transfers.

The current account summarizes United States trade in currently produced goods and services. The major components include U.S. goods exports, U.S. goods imports, U.S. exports of services, U.S. imports of services, net investment income, and net transfers. Items that generate a flow of income into the U.S. are added and those items that cause flows of money out of the U.S. are subtracted.
